Factors that Affect Solar Panel Costs in Soldier

There are a number of criteria that can affect your total installation cost, such as the size of your system, the equipment you choose, your financing options and the specific company that does the installation.

Solar Equipment

One of the most important factors to consider when it comes to the cost of going solar is the size of the solar system, which is measured in kilowatts (kW). The more electricity your household uses, the larger your system will likely need to be. You can expect to pay around $3,340 per kilowatt in Soldier.The type of solar equipment you choose can increase or decrease your cost by thousands or even tens of thousands of dollars. If you get the most efficient solar panel brands, you’ll end up paying more upfront than if you opted for the most affordable panels. However, more efficient panels could save you more in the long run on your power bills. In addition, add-on products, such as solar batteries, can bring your total well above the Soldier average.

Solar Financing Terms

Most solar companies in Soldier provide solar loans, which reduce your upfront costs of installing solar panels.Though solar loans make going solar more accessible for Soldier homeowners, they can also raise the total you pay for your system due to interest. If you put down a larger down payment, though, you can cut back on how much interest you have to pay.

Solar Panel Installation Company

The solar company you select will impact your total cost to make the switch to solar power. Different companies will bill different amounts for the equipment and labor.Some companies only sell products with high efficiency and therefore a higher price point — like Maxeon solar panels from SunPower or Tesla Powerwall batteries — so choosing those installers will generally come at a higher cost. It’s best to do some research and find a company that provides the products, warranties and services you’re looking for and also fits within your budget.

Solar Panel Cost Data by System Size

System sizeCost per system wattSolar system cost25-Year savingsPayback period
6 kW$3.47$14,589$18,13011.1 years
8 kW$3.41$19,078$24,54710.9 years
10 kW$3.34$23,380$31,15210.7 years
12 kW$3.27$27,495$37,94310.5 years
14 kW$3.21$31,423$44,92210.3 years
16 kW$3.14$35,164$52,08810.1 years
18 kW$3.07$38,717$59,4409.9 years
20 kW$3.01$42,084$66,9809.6 years

Should I lease or buy solar panels in Soldier?

Leasing solar panels can be an option if you can’t afford to pay upfront or secure a solar loan, but since you don’t own the system, you don’t have access to many solar incentives. Also your property value won’t increase, so you’ll have less savings over time. If you can afford to buy a solar system upfront, then buying is the better option if you want the most savings from going solar.

Can solar panels significantly reduce my energy bills?

Solar panels can potentially eliminate your electricity bills depending on where you’re located and how much sunlight your home gets. Even if it doesn’t get rid of them completely, you can save a lot of money on your bills, about $1,090.64 per year.

How long do solar panels last in Soldier?

Even though the average lifespan of solar panels is 25 to 30 years, that doesn't mean they stop working completely at that time. What this means is the amount of energy they produce will have decreased significantly after that point. You can decide to replace them after having them for that long or you can continue to use them at a lower efficiency.
